Present Blue-Green lasers are inefficient (0.5 – 2.0 %) owing to the losses incurred by using multiple/cascaded solid-state and two or more nonlinear optical frequency conversion stages. We propose to develop a simpler approach to a blue-green efficient system: Single-state diode laser pump light in = blue-green laser pulses out To achieve this we will bring together advances in diode lasers/super-luminescent LEDs to provide “in-band” pumping of pulsed and frequency tunable gain media. The candidate systems emerged from a long term internal effort at SARA to identify new systems with output in the blue-green and other regions of the visible spectrum.
